              Tang Soo Do is like Tae Kwon Do, but it isnt a sport like TKD

              although we do have forms and fighting tournaments.

              cheers for your kind comments about the animations.

              For me it has been fun making them, plus its a really good way

              to break down each stance as i made them, as you have to think about the positioning

              of each part of the model.


              I made them with 3D studio max / character studio .. then used the output renders

              into flash added some buttons and action scripts to control each frame.


              I made them so you can do a 360 deg spin so its possible to view each technique from

              different angles. (Similar technique they used in the matrix, lots of cameras taking a

              picture at the same point in time, so you can spin around that time frame)


              As time permits im thinking of adding some more .. ie more kicks .. Applications of

              techniques etc maybe add an exercise section .. ie types of press-ups, sit-ups etc


              another thing would be cool to trace back to the shaolin roots and animate some of the

              stances and compare the two... Gulp
